MCM260X
Expansion module Modbus RTU - CANopen
Expansion modules are a good solution for logging and management of remote I/Os and for expanding the basic structure in applications that already include PLCs, PCs or operator terminals. The RS485 serial port with Modbus/RTU protocol and the CANopen high-speed bus allow easy integration (including EDS files for CANopen) into devices from Pixsys and other manufacturers.
The devices are included in the Pixsys catalogue, inside the LogicLab development tool for quick integration into projects to be developed.
There are 6 part numbers available for solutions providing different combinations of analogue, digital or relay inputs and outputs.
A special parameter configuration allows to repeat the operation of the previous MCM260, ensuring full compatibility between the two series.
Addressing and setting of communication parameters are possible by using a 4-digit display and function keys under the front panel, or by NFC through MyPixsys App, like the latest Pixsys devices.

Main features
Technical feature
ORDERING CODES | MCM260X-1AD | MCM260X-2AD | MCM260X-3AD | MCM260X-4AD | MCM260X-5AD | MCM260X-9AD |
---|---|---|---|---|---|---|
Power supply | 12..24Vdc±15% | 12..24Vdc ±15% | 12..24Vdc ±15% | 12..24Vac/Vdc ±15% | 12..24Vdc ±15% | 12..24Vdc ±15% |
Digital input | - | 16 PNP 12-24Vdc | 8 PNP 12-24Vdc | 8 PNP 12-24Vdc | - | 16 PNP 12-24Vdc overlapped to the digital outputs |
Encoder input | - | 3 Enc./count. 32 bit - max. 80KHz | 3 Enc./count. 32 bit - max. 80KHz | 3 Enc./count. 32 bit - max. 80KHz | - | 4 Enc./count. 32 bit - max. 80KHz |
Analogue input | - | 2 inputs 0..10V overlapped to the digital inputs. Resolution 45000 counts. | - | 2 inputs 0..10V overlapped to the digital inputs. Resolution 45000 counts. | 4 (Res. 16 bit) selectable: TC type K,S,R,J,T,E,N,B (automatic compensation of the cold junction 0..50 °C, ±0,2% F.S. ±1 Digit F.S.), thermoresistances PT100, PT500, PT1000, Ni100, PTC1K, NTC10K, (β 3435K), process signals 0..10 V (54000 points), 0/4..20mA (40000 points), 0..60 mV (16000 points), 0..10V, 0..5V, potentiometer 0..150 KΩ (50000 points) | 4 (Res. 16 bit) selectable: TC type K,S,R,J,T,E,N,B (automatic compensation of the cold unction 0..50 °C, ±0,2% F.S. ±1 Digit F.S.), thermoresistances PT100, PT500, PT1000, Ni100, PTC1K, NTC10K, (β 3435K), process signals 0..10 V (54000 points), 0/4..20mA (40000 points), 0..60 mV (16000 points),0..10V, 0..5V, potentiometer 0..150 KΩ (50000 points) |
Digital output | 16(700 mA max. 3A Tot.) | - | 8 (700 mA max. 3A Tot.) | - | - | 16 (700 mA max. 2A Tot. for group of 8 outputs) |
Relays | - | - | - | 8 relais output with a single common | - | |
Analogue output | - | - | - | - | 2 (Res 16 bit) selectable: 4..20 mA or 0..10 Vdc | 2 (Res 16 bit) selectable: 4..20 mA or 0..10 Vdc |
Galvanical isolation | From supply to serial Bus | From supply to serial bus | From supply to serial bus | From supply to serial bus | From supply to analogue input / output to serial Bus | From supply to analogue input / output to serial Bus |
